dhartunian + logic 5
Stumped by a problem? This technique unsticks you
10 weeks ago by dhartunian
Here's how GPT works: "For each object in your problem, you break it into parts and ask two questions," explains McCaffrey, who is now a post-doctoral fellow in UMass's engineering department.
"1. Can it be broken down further? and 2. -- this is the one that's been overlooked -- Does my description of the part imply a use?" So you're given two steel rings and told to make a figure-8 out of them. Your tools? A candle and a match. Melted wax is sticky, but the wax isn't strong enough to hold the rings together. What about the other part of the candle? The wick. The word implies a use: Wicks are set afire to give light. "That tends to hinder people's ability to think of alternative uses for this part," says McCaffrey. Think of the wick more generically as a piece of string and the string as strands of cotton and you're liberated. Now you can remove the wick and tie the two rings together. Or, if you like, shred the string and make a wig for your hamster.
how-to-solve-it
logic
problem-solving
"1. Can it be broken down further? and 2. -- this is the one that's been overlooked -- Does my description of the part imply a use?" So you're given two steel rings and told to make a figure-8 out of them. Your tools? A candle and a match. Melted wax is sticky, but the wax isn't strong enough to hold the rings together. What about the other part of the candle? The wick. The word implies a use: Wicks are set afire to give light. "That tends to hinder people's ability to think of alternative uses for this part," says McCaffrey. Think of the wick more generically as a piece of string and the string as strands of cotton and you're liberated. Now you can remove the wick and tie the two rings together. Or, if you like, shred the string and make a wig for your hamster.
10 weeks ago by dhartunian
To Dissect a Mockingbird: A Graphical Notation for the Lambda Calculus with Animated Reduction
november 2011 by dhartunian
The lambda calculus, and the closely related theory of combinators, are important in the foundations of mathematics, logic and computer science. This paper provides an informal and entertaining introduction by means of an animated graphical notation.
lambda-calculus
info-viz
logic
math
computer-science
november 2011 by dhartunian
related tags
books ⊕ combinatorics ⊕ computer-science ⊕ course-materials ⊕ how-to-solve-it ⊕ info-viz ⊕ lambda-calculus ⊕ logic ⊖ math ⊕ problem-solving ⊕ puzzles ⊕Copy this bookmark: